Historic Environment Scotland (HES) has recently come under intense scrutiny due to reported internal issues and high-profile incidents. The organisation, charged with managing one of Scotland’s most iconic landmarks, Edinburgh Castle event, faces allegations of a toxic culture. These concerns were notably amplified following an incident involving actor Martin Compston.
